Gore RideOn Low Friction Road Derailleur Cable Kit - 2008

If friction is a road biker's nemesis, then the GORE RideOn Low Friction Road Derailleur Cable Kit has hero written all over it. While sticky cables don't actually slow your wheels down, the extra effort they require saps forearm strength, and they'll keep even the best derailleur from performing at its peak. Missed shifts and lost seconds are the result. At best, that will ruin your workout; at worst, it will push you right off the podium. GORE RideOn fuses each cable and lining in the Low Friction Road Derailleur Cable Kit with Teflon, creating a friction coefficient that's practically nonexistent. You'll shift faster and use less effort, and that means you'll have more to pour out on the final sprint. *Kit includes cables, housing, crimp caps and ferrules.

Rating for this product: 3

Marginal performance increase probably not worth the cost

By: sam2800734
February 12, 2009

I installed these cables on DA7800 system. The cables and parts are all of high quality. However, after installation I've noticed no significant improvement in performance over stock DA shift cables. I have not noticed a significant decrease in shifting effort through the shift levers. I suspect that most high end road groups already work so well that better cables won't make much of a difference. Maybe these cables will improve mountain setups more because mountain shifters typically have smaller shift levers and thus less leverage. Given the large price premium, I would probably just stick to standard cables for road setup.

Rating for this product: 4

Good Product

By: jasonkisner2408846
October 17, 2008

These cables are very solid, in fact the derailleur cables are actually too stiff to fit in the SRAM Force shifters. I was able to get one side, but not the other. I didn't have any trouble though with the brake cables. The housing is also very well made - very smooth and well sealed. Even though I wasn't able to use the cable for the front derailleur the housing improved the shifting using ordinary cables.
